Section 2408. Access to court houses; expenses of court how paid  


Latest version.
  • The
      judges of  the  court  shall  have  access  to  and  possession  of  the
      court-rooms  and  court  offices  and other places provided by the first
      judicial district for the transaction of the business  of  the  district
      court.  It  shall  be  an  obligation  of the first judicial district to
      supply and pay for whatever may be necessary for the transaction of  the
      business  of said court and the judges thereof, and to supply all proper
      accommodations, books, stationery and furniture and to pay all salaries,
      compensations and expenses and disbursements herein authorized; and  the
      proper  county  authorities  shall annually include in the county budget
      chargeable only to the first judicial  district  such  sums  as  may  be
      necessary  to  pay  the  same.  Only  the members of the county board of
      supervisors from the towns comprising the first judicial district  shall
      be  eligible  to vote upon the district court budget. All fees and other
      revenue of the district court system shall  be  credited  to  the  first
      judicial district.
